Imagine spending your days surrounded by the scent of freshly baked bread, learning from master bakers who have perfected their craft over generations This is the experience that awaits students at artisan bread schools in Italy These schools offer hands-on classes that cover everything from making the perfect sourdough starter to shaping loaves and baking them to perfection in a wood-fired oven.

One such school is located in the heart of Tuscany, where rolling hills and vineyards provide the perfect backdrop for a culinary adventure Here, students can immerse themselves in the art of baking under the guidance of expert instructors who are passionate about preserving the tradition of Italian bread making The school’s rustic kitchen is equipped with all the tools and ingredients needed to create a wide variety of breads, from classic ciabatta to hearty whole grain loaves.

The curriculum at an artisan bread school in Italy typically covers a range of topics, including the science of bread making, the importance of quality ingredients, and the art of shaping and scoring loaves Students learn how to work with different types of flour, how to mix and knead dough properly, and how to create their own signature bread recipes They also gain hands-on experience using traditional baking methods, such as working with a levain (a type of sourdough starter) and baking in a wood-fired oven.
